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65317817573 125174 302431 26175039604 016711
955269656 8896 0938157
955269656 8896 0938157
85958727311 32252817080 25
All about undefined
Interested in learning more?
955269656 8896 0938157
85958727311 32252817080 25
See more
142 209 09
160375467 62 449673292 497175
See more
10152 04864
53649 63378 05
See more